How they compare
Liechtenstein currently reports 51.9% against 51.3% in Austria, a difference of 0.6%.
The two have swapped places 10 times across 18 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Liechtenstein ahead.
Austria ranks 37th and Liechtenstein ranks 35th of 154 countries.
Liechtenstein has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

About this data
Employment to population ratio is the proportion of a country's population that is employed.
